Employing a mini loader for lot clearing offers a surprisingly efficient solution for contractors and developers alike. Using a skid steer involves attaching appropriate tools, like a rotary cutter, to thoroughly clear trees, stumps, and other obstacles from the property. Proper planning, including locating utilities and considering the terrain's slope, is important for safety and efficient operation. Furthermore, understanding the limitations of your chosen attachment is key to a finished task.

Clearing Land: Essential Steps & Equipment Choices
Preparing acreage for construction often requires land clearing , a process involving several necessary steps. Initially, thoroughly assess the area and identify challenges, including hidden pipes and protected species . Next, choose the appropriate machinery , which might include a skid steer for moving substantial timber , a forestry mower for tackling thick undergrowth , and a wood grinder to process tree waste. Always prioritize adhere to permits and consider sustainability throughout the entire operation . Finally, properly dispose of the cleared debris according to rules to ensure a prepared location for the future plans.
How to Clear Land Efficiently with a Skid Steer
Effectively clearing acreage rapidly using a skid machine copyrights on several key techniques . First , ensure your bucket is the ideal size for the task ; a wider scoop will move more vegetation at a time . Then , utilize the skid steer's hydraulic power to shove trees into manageable stacks. Think about using a grapple attachment for grabbing scattered objects and little twigs. Finally, note to operate safely, being aware of surroundings and potential hazards .
